Description

Rate of Pay: $19.27 - $23.61 an hour based on years of experience.

Join Us and Be Apart of The Samaritan Difference!

What You'll Do:

  • Provide administrative and program support to the Volunteer Department, including data entry, filing, scheduling, copying, faxing, correspondence, and general office support.
  • Assist with volunteer recruitment, onboarding, orientation, training preparation, and retention activities.
  • Help coordinate volunteer assignments for patients and families in homes, facilities, inpatient centers, and community-based programs under the direction of department leadership.
  • Maintain timely communication with volunteers, office staff, interdisciplinary team members, and community partners to support volunteer needs and department operations.
  • Complete, track, organize, and submit required volunteer documentation, records, hours, compliance updates, and related program information.
  • Assist with changes in volunteer status, assignment updates, contact information, availability, and other volunteer records.
  • Support volunteer education days, in-services, recognition & community events, support sessions, outreach activities, and other department programs.
  • Answer questions and provide accurate information about volunteer services to staff, volunteers, patients, families, caregivers, and community members as appropriate.
  • Assist with monitoring volunteer compliance and communicating follow-up needs to the appropriate supervisor or department leader.
  • Help prepare reports, lists, mailings, materials, and other documents needed for department operations and agency compliance.
  • Maintain confidentiality and follow agency policies, procedures, and standards when handling volunteer, patient, family, caregiver, and staff information.
  • Perform other duties as assigned to support the Volunteer Department and Samaritan's mission of life-enhancing care.

What You'll Bring:

  • High school diploma or equivalent required; associate degree or coursework in human services, healthcare administration, business administration, or related field preferred.
  • One to three years of administrative, volunteer coordination, customer service, healthcare, nonprofit, or community service experience preferred.
  • Strong communication, organization, follow-through, reliability, attention to detail, adaptability, and customer service skills.
  • Ability to work tactfully with volunteers, staff, patients, families, caregivers, and community partners.
  • Computer literacy required, including Microsoft Office and internet-based systems; database or volunteer management system experience preferred.

Samaritan is the leading not-for-profit, locally based provider of home-based primary care, palliative care, hospice care, grief support, education, social connections and advocacy. Proudly serving the South Jersey community since 1980.
